If its density is 34 g/ml, what is the mass of 120.0 ml of the liquid?

Answer:

The answer is 4080 g

Explanation:

The mass of a substance when given the density and volume can be found by using the formula

mass = Density × volume

From the question

volume = 120 mL

density = 34 g/ml

We have

mass = 34 × 120

We have the final answer as

4080 g
